To say that music runs in the veins is to know the true meaning behind a 25 year career of Iranian born and Danish native Nima Gorji. Now calling Ibiza home, it is from here that he continues to demonstrate his technique and passion for his music, firmly holding his place amongst his peers and fans alike around the world.
All stories must have a beginning, and for Nima it began after listening to artists such as Depeche Mode that the tone was set and the realization that this world was for him, a life of electronic music, machines, turntables and clubs. The 90’s in Copenhagen saw the arrival of the clubbing scene with house and techno music, a new sound taking shape in the city and in particular with Nima who was part of this building up of this scene. In 95 he began a residency at the Rust Club, now remembered as one of the most known underground clubs in Copenhagen, where he played alongside a number of international artists, including Kerri Chandler and Kevin Yost.
It was also during these years that Nima was focused in the studio and working on his own productions, firstly releasing under the alias Black Powder before moving on and releasing under his own name. Such was his ambition and dedication to his own sound that in 99 he formed his own record label, Welt Recordings to help bring the worlds attention to his own productions. This success was soon realized when his track Determination was picked up for the Cocoon (Green & Blue) compilation mixed by Ricardo Villalobos and Loco Dice, and could be heard all over the island of Ibiza that same summer.
In 2005 Nima made the decision to move away from his base in Denmark and make for a new one on the island of Ibiza in Spain, where he soon established himself in the local scene with residencies for What’s Up at the famous terrace at Space, for Ibiza Underground, Monza and now Next Wave. His music productions continued to gain grounds on labels such as Out Of Orbit, Love Letters From Oslo, Cecille, Murmur and Suburban Tracks.
Currently Nima is building up his label Welt Recordings along with new label NG Trax and expanding an ever busy DJ scheduled with tours and gigs lined up around the globe. His music and passion behind the decks continue to stir the imagination and hearts of those who truly appreciate and understand what good music is; what runs in the veins runs true and very deep.
